項1乃至2に記載の免震支持装置。[Claims for Utility Model Registration] 1. A load bearing part interposed between an upper structure and a lower structure and made of alternately laminated viscoelastic bodies and reinforcing plates, and an energy absorbing part disposed within the load bearing part. The energy absorbing part is a seismic isolation support device consisting of a lead body sealed in a hollow part provided in the load bearing part, and a viscous material interposed between the inner wall of the hollow part and the lead body. A seismic isolation support device comprising an elastic layer. 2. The seismic isolation support device according to claim 1, wherein the viscoelastic layer has a nonlinear spring constant. 3. The seismic isolation support device according to claim 1, wherein the viscoelastic layer has a thickness of 1 to 20 mm.
